Why IP Address Leaks OccurOne of the main risks when using proxies is the potential for IP address leaks. This can happen if your real IP address is inadvertently exposed during an internet session. Common causes of IP leaks include:- DNS Leaks: When your device sends DNS requests directly to your ISP’s servers instead of through the proxy, it can expose your real IP.- WebRTC Leaks: WebRTC (Web Real-Time Communication) is a browser feature that can reveal your real IP address, even if you're using a proxy.- Improper Proxy Configuration: If the proxy is not set up correctly, traffic may bypass the proxy server, revealing your actual IP.- Firewall or Security Software Interference: Some firewalls or security software may inadvertently allow direct connections, bypassing the proxy.3. What is SOCKS5 and How Does it Work?Before diving into the implementation of SOCKS5 proxies, it's essential to understand what SOCKS5 is and how it works. SOCKS5 (Socket Secure version 5) is a protocol that facilitates the routing of network packets between client and server through a proxy server. Unlike HTTP proxies that only support HTTP and HTTPS traffic, SOCKS5 supports all kinds of traffic, including FTP, SMTP, and POP3, which makes it more versatile. SOCKS5 operates at a lower level than HTTP proxies and does not modify the data being transmitted, which provides greater privacy and flexibility for users.When using SOCKS5, the client sends its requests to the socks5 proxy server, which then forwards the request to the target server. The server responds, and the proxy sends the data back to the client. This way, the proxy acts as an intermediary, allowing the user to remain anonymous and avoid restrictions such as IP bans or rate-limiting.Why Use SOCKS5 Proxy in Python Crawlers?Using SOCKS5 proxies in Python crawlers offers numerous advantages:1. Anonymity and Privacy: SOCKS5 proxies do not reveal the user's IP address to the target server, which helps maintain anonymity and prevent websites from tracking the scraper's activities.2. Bypass Geo-restrictions: If a website restricts access based on geographic location, SOCKS5 proxies allow the scraper to route traffic through servers in different regions, bypassing such limitations.3. Avoiding IP Bans: Many websites employ anti-scraping measures like blocking IPs that send too many requests in a short time. By rotating SOCKS5 proxies, you can distribute the requests across various IPs, making it harder for the website to detect and block the scraper.Setting Up SOCKS5 Proxy in PythonTo use a SOCKS5 proxy in Python, you first need to install the required libraries. The most commonly used libraries for setting up proxies in Python are `requests`, `PySocks`, and `requests[socks]`. Here's a step-by-step guide to setting up SOCKS5 proxy in Python:1. Install the Required Libraries: You will need to install the `requests` library and `PySocks`. PySocks provides the necessary functionality to configure SOCKS5 proxies with `requests`. ```bash pip install requests[socks] ```2. Configure SOCKS5 Proxy: Once the libraries are installed, you can start configuring the proxy for use in the `requests` library. You will need the IP address and port of the SOCKS5 proxy you intend to use. The following Python code demonstrates how to configure and use a SOCKS5 proxy: ```python import requests Set up the SOCKS5 proxy proxies = { 'http': 'socks5h://username:password@proxy_ip:port', 'https': 'socks5h://username:password@proxy_ip:port' } Make a request using the proxy response = requests.get('http:// PYPROXY.com', proxies=proxies) Print the response text print(response.text) ``` In the above pyproxy, replace `'username'`, `'password'`, `'proxy_ip'`, and `'port'` with the actual values of your socks5 proxy server. The `socks5h` protocol allows the proxy to handle both the hostname resolution and the connection, ensuring a more secure and anonymous connection.Rotating SOCKS5 Proxies for Enhanced ScrapingFor large-scale web scraping projects, it is often necessary to rotate proxies to avoid detection and mitigate the risk of IP bans. By rotating between multiple SOCKS5 proxies, you can spread the load and ensure that each request is made from a different IP address. There are several ways to rotate SOCKS5 proxies in Python:1. Manual Proxy Rotation: One of the simplest methods is to create a list of proxies and randomly select one for each request. Here's an pyproxy: ```python import random import requests proxies_list = [ 'socks5h://username:password@proxy_ip_1:port', 'socks5h://username:password@proxy_ip_2:port', 'socks5h://username:password@proxy_ip_3:port', ] Randomly select a proxy from the list proxy = random.choice(proxies_list) Make a request using the selected proxy proxies = {'http': proxy, 'https': proxy} response = requests.get('http://pyproxy.com', proxies=proxies) print(response.text) ```2. Using a Proxy Pool: For more advanced proxy rotation, you can use a proxy pool service, which automatically rotates proxies for you. Libraries such as `proxy_pool` can help manage a list of proxies and rotate them for each request. ```bash pip install proxy-pool ``` With `proxy-pool`, you can easily integrate automatic proxy rotation into your web scraper.Handling Errors and Failures with SOCKS5 ProxyWhen using SOCKS5 proxies, it's essential to handle potential errors or failures gracefully. Issues such as timeouts, proxy connection errors, or rate-limiting can disrupt the scraping process. The following strategies can help mitigate these challenges:1. Retry Logic: Implement retry logic to handle failed requests. If a request fails due to proxy issues, retry the request with a different proxy. ```python import time def make_request_with_retry(url, proxies, retries=3): for _ in range(retries): try: response = requests.get(url, proxies=proxies) return response.text except requests.exceptions.RequestException as e: print(f"Error: {e}") time.sleep(2) Wait before retrying return None ```2. What is a SOCKS5 Residential Proxy?A SOCKS5 residential proxy is a type of proxy server that acts as an intermediary between a user's device and the websites they visit. The "SOCKS" part stands for "Socket Secure," and the number 5 refers to the protocol version. SOCKS5 is an advanced proxy that supports various types of internet traffic, including HTTP, FTP, and more. The "residential" aspect indicates that the proxy is assigned a real IP address, typically provided by an Internet Service Provider (ISP) and associated with a physical location.Unlike datacenter proxies, which use IP addresses from large data centers, residential proxies are associated with actual homes or residential buildings. This makes them appear more legitimate and harder to detect as proxies. The primary benefit of using a SOCKS5 residential proxy is to mask the user’s real IP address, making it seem as though they are browsing from a different location, which helps protect their privacy online.How Do SOCKS5 Residential Proxies Work?When a user connects to the internet through a SOCKS5 residential proxy, their internet traffic is routed through the proxy server. This server then assigns the user a new IP address, which is the residential IP address provided by the ISP. As a result, websites and online services see the proxy’s IP address instead of the user’s real one. This process creates a layer of anonymity, as the user’s real IP is hidden from the websites they visit.The SOCKS5 protocol differs from HTTP proxies in that it can handle all types of traffic, including P2P (peer-to-peer) and even torrents. This makes it a versatile choice for individuals looking to maintain their privacy while engaging in various online activities. Moreover, sock s5 proxies are known for offering high performance with minimal latency, making them a popular choice for tasks such as web scraping, accessing geo-blocked content, or maintaining anonymity in competitive online gaming.Potential Risks of Using a SOCKS5 Residential ProxyWhile SOCKS5 residential proxies provide a level of privacy and security, they are not foolproof. Several factors could potentially lead to the exposure of a user’s real identity.1. Proxy MisconfigurationsOne of the most common causes of identity leaks when using SOCKS5 residential proxies is improper configuration. If the proxy is not set up correctly, it may fail to route traffic properly, allowing the user’s real IP address to be exposed. For example, if the proxy connection drops and the user’s device continues to access the internet directly, their real IP address can be seen by websites. This type of leak is known as a "DNS leak" or a "WebRTC leak," and it is crucial to configure the proxy settings properly to avoid such vulnerabilities.2. Obtain the SOCKS5 Proxy CredentialsOnce you've selected your proxy provider, you will need to obtain the necessary credentials. Typically, this includes the following:- IP Address of the Proxy Server: This is the address through which your internet traffic will be routed.- Port Number: SOCKS5 proxies usually operate on port 1080, but this may vary depending on the provider.- Username and Password (Optional): Some proxy services require authentication with a username and password to access the proxy server. Ensure you have this information ready if required.3. Configuring SOCKS5 Proxy on Your ComputerTo configure the SOCKS5 proxy on your computer, follow the steps for your specific operating system:- For Windows: 1. Open the "Control Panel" and go to "Network and Sharing Center." 2. Click on "Change adapter settings." 3. Right-click your active internet connection and select "Properties." 4. In the "Properties" window, select the "Internet Protocol Version 4 (TCP/IPv4)" option and click "Properties." 5. Click on "Use the following DNS server addresses" and enter the DNS provided by your SOCKS5 provider (if applicable). 6. For SOCKS5 setup, you might need to configure specific applications, such as your browser or torrent client, to use the proxy by entering the provided IP and port.- For macOS: 1. Go to "System Preferences" and select "Network." 2. Select your active connection, then click "Advanced." 3. In the "Proxies" tab, check the box for "SOCKS Proxy." 4. Enter the IP address and port number of your SOCKS5 provider. 5. If your provider requires authentication, enter the username and password. 6. Click "OK" to save the settings and apply the configuration.4. Configuring SOCKS5 Proxy in Web BrowsersIf you only want to route specific applications or browsers through the SOCKS5 proxy, you can configure the proxy settings directly in those apps. Here’s how to do it for popular browsers:- For Google Chrome: 1. Open Chrome and go to "Settings." 2. Scroll down and click on "Advanced" to reveal more options. 3. Under the "System" section, click "Open your computer's proxy settings." 4. Follow the steps for your operating system to enter the SOCKS5 proxy details.- For Mozilla Firefox: 1. Open Firefox and go to "Preferences." 2. Scroll down and click on "Network Settings." 3. Select "Manual proxy configuration." 4. In the "SOCKS Host" field, enter the IP address and port of your SOCKS5 proxy. 5. Click "OK" to save the settings.5.
